A detached home with views of the sea from the first floor and situated on a private beach estate
From the entrance hall there is a door to the main reception room and the ground floor master bedroom. Bedroom one has a range of built in wardrobes and an ensuite shower room. The triple aspect sitting room has a fireplace and sliding doors into the conservatory. The conservatory offers panoramic views over the landscaped rear gardens and doors onto the terrace. The galley kitchen at the rear of the house has a range of built-in units, an integrated dishwasher, washing machine, fridge and a built in oven, there’s a door from the kitchen to the to the side of the property and onto the driveway. There is also a ground floor W.C. On the first floor there is a spacious landing with access to all four bedrooms and a sea view. Bedroom 5 is currently used as a study / office. All bedrooms are dual aspect and there is a family bathroom. The rear garden can be accessed via the side door from the kitchen or double doors leading from the conservatory and this is mainly laid to lawn with mature shrubs, a terrace adjacent to the rear of the property and a double garage accessed via a the driveway. At the front of the property is a pretty garden and off road parking for several cars.
The property is located on Davenport Road on the Beach Estate, just a few paces from the promenade. It is close to Felpham village which offers wide ranging amenities and a choice of schools, shops and public houses. The beach is a few paces away and in addition to a well-maintained tennis court on the Estate itself, there are also many local recreational facilities including a sports centre with swimming pool, sailing and sports club. There are regular bus services linking Felpham to neighbouring Bognor Regis and Chichester, and Arundel is located within a 10-mile radius. The nearby Goodwood Estate is renowned for the Festival of Speed, The Revival and Glorious Goodwood. The beautiful South Downs with its National Park status offer a host of leisure and outdoor pursuits and activities.
